At the beginning of the year, 40% of the students in the Art Club were boys. In the middle of the year, 25% of the girls left but 8 more boys joined the Art Club. The number of members became 42. Find the total number of Art Club members at the beginning of the year.

Let's start by assuming that the total number of students in the Art Club at the beginning of the year was x.

We know that 40% of the students were boys, which means that 60% were girls.

So, the number of boys in the Art Club at the beginning of the year was 0.4x, and the number of girls was 0.6x.

In the middle of the year, 25% of the girls left, which means that 0.25(0.6x) = 0.15x girls left.

At the same time, 8 more boys joined the Art Club, so the total number of boys became 0.4x + 8, and the total number of girls became 0.6x - 0.15x = 0.45x.

We also know that the total number of members became 42, so we can write an equation:

0.4x + 8 + 0.45x = 42

Simplifying and solving for x, we get:

0.85x + 8 = 42

0.85x = 34

x = 40

Therefore, the total number of Art Club members at the beginning of the year was x = 40.
